Selena Gomez: A Brief Life Story
Actress and singer Selena Gomez was born on July 22, 1992, in Grand Prairie, Texas. She is the daughter of Mandy Teefey and Ricardo Gomez. From a young age, she showed a real knack for performing, which very quickly led her into the world of television and music. Her early career started with roles on popular children's shows, and then she moved into singing, becoming a pop sensation.
Her career has seen many different turns, from starring in films to producing successful television series. She has also used her platform to speak out about various social causes and health issues. Selena's Journey with Body Image and Health
Selena Gomez has been remarkably candid about her health challenges, particularly her battle with lupus. This chronic autoimmune disease has had a very real impact on her physical appearance, causing weight fluctuations and other visible changes. She has spoken openly about undergoing a kidney transplant in 2017, a life-saving procedure that, of course, brought about its own set of changes to her body. These experiences, naturally, shape how someone feels about their own image, especially when living under constant public scrutiny.
The changes her body has gone through due to lupus and its treatments, including medication, have often led to public comments and body shaming. Selena has, in fact, addressed these comments directly, sharing her feelings about the unfairness of such judgments. She has talked about how these remarks, while hurtful, have also motivated her to speak up for herself and for others who face similar unkindness. Understanding Body Image Concerns and Eating Patterns
Body image concerns are feelings about one's own physical appearance. These feelings can range from healthy acceptance to deep dissatisfaction, and they are quite common. Many things can shape how someone feels about their body, including cultural messages, media portrayals, and personal experiences. For some, these concerns can become so intense that they affect daily life and well-being, you know, causing a lot of worry.
When body image concerns become extreme, they can sometimes lead to disordered eating patterns. These are behaviors related to food and eating that are not typical or healthy, but they might not always meet the full criteria for a clinical eating disorder. Examples could be very strict dieting, obsessive calorie counting, or feeling very guilty after eating certain foods. It's a spectrum, really, and not everyone who has body image worries will develop an eating disorder.
Eating disorders, like anorexia nervosa, bulimia nervosa, or binge eating disorder, are serious mental health conditions that require professional help. They involve severe disturbances in eating behaviors, thoughts, and emotions. These conditions can have significant physical and psychological consequences if left untreated. It's important to remember that these are not choices, but rather complex illnesses that need care and support, basically.
The connection between mental health and body image is also very strong. Conditions like anxiety and depression can influence how someone perceives their body and their relationship with food. Similarly, struggles with body image can worsen mental health issues. It's often a bit of a cycle, where one affects the other, making it harder to feel good about yourself. Frequently Asked Questions
What has Selena Gomez said about her body image?
Selena Gomez has been very open about her body image, often discussing how her lupus and medications have caused weight fluctuations. She has spoken out against body shaming and encouraged self-acceptance, emphasizing that her health and happiness are more important than conforming to societal beauty standards. She's pretty clear about that, you know.
Does Selena Gomez have an eating disorder?
Selena Gomez has not publicly stated that she has been diagnosed with an eating disorder. However, she has been very transparent about her struggles with mental health, including anxiety and depression, and how these, along with her physical health issues like lupus, have affected her body image and relationship with food. Her discussions often highlight the emotional and physical challenges she faces, which can intersect with themes related to disordered eating patterns.
How did Selena Gomez deal with body shaming?
Selena Gomez has dealt with body shaming by directly addressing it and using her platform to promote body positivity and self-love. She has shared videos and messages explaining that her weight changes are due to her health conditions and medication, urging people to be more understanding and less judgmental.
